Free Program To Deal With Spam Effectively

Printer-Friendly Format

There's no doubt about it. Spam can be one of the biggest wastes of time as you work towards having a successful site online.

With the ever increasing number of spam emails, it is becoming critically important to find a solution that is effective in filtering out spam.

The problem with most spam filters is that they do their work in an unintelligent manner. That is they only look for certain words like "viagra" or swear words. You run into problems because it is either not effective enough or it filters out legitimate emails as well as spam.


A Solution That Works


Their is one spam filtering program that has proven to be extremely effective for me.

Popfile is a free program which works between your email program and your email account. You configure your email program (Outlook, Pegasus, Eudora etc) so that it gets your email through the popfile program.

Popfile uses a sophisticated filtering system called the Bayesian filter. It is widely recognized by experts as one of the best filtering methods available. Popfile studies many factors about the incoming email to determine if it is spam or not. As the emails are downloaded through Popfile, they are analyzed for specific characteristics typical for spam.

It labels each email by adding a label to the subject line as they are downloaded.

For example if you told popfile that you want spam email to be labelled with: [spam] in the subject line, it will do so. So when a spam email is trying to get to you that has the subject line "get your diploma now!" popfile makes the subject line "[spam] get your diploma now!"

Filtering With Your Email Program

It is important to realize that you do not go into popfile itself to read your emails. You set up your email program work with popfile.

Your email program is set to filter out any emails with the subject line containing: [spam] (I send all of mine to the "deleteable folder" I created in Pegasus).

When you are using the filtering options with your email program, have it search for subject lines which contain that labels that popfile is attaching automatically.

It is important not to choose the "exact match" that may be offered when setting a filter up. This is because some programs handle that exact match to mean those words and those words only in the subject line.

This isn't the case because the label is in addition to the rest of the subject line.

Here are some of the other filters I apply to my incoming mail:

  • [ok] - for any emails which are normal and deserve my attention
  • [spam] - spam
  • [sbws] - for Small Business Web Site day to day emails
  • [receipts] - any online purchases I make get sent automatically to my receipt folder
  • [urgent] - if I am working on an important project, I will train popfile to mark their email with this
  • [autoresp} - sign up confirmations to my autoresponders automatically get sorted and saved
  • [newsletters] - any newsletters I sign up for get filtered to the proper folder for reading at my discretion

The important thing with Popfile is to initially "train it" so that it gets more accurate. This is especially important when you first start using the program. Each time you correct it, the programs becomes more efficient.

Every few hundred emails or so, you can go into the configuration portion of the program and correct any more errors it might have made. When you see an email that should have been labeled as spam but wasn't you "reclassify it" and popfile learns from that.

I am achieving a 99.4%+ accuracy rate with popfile. I know this because the program keeps track:


  

I rarely go in to correct it anymore because it is very accurate.

Keep in mind that you can do some filtering with email programs already but they generally are not as efficient as popfile in sniffing out spam. By having popfile label each incoming email, it is then very easy to have your email program sort by the subject line label that has been assigned to it.



Once you have the program running smoothly, it is completely automatic and very helpful. It can help reclaim minutes every day by sorting out junk email that you don't have to waste your time on.
